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ions Drupal OpenID Connect / OAuth client versions prior to 1.5.0
Description A flaw exists in the OpenID Connect / OAuth client module that allows for privilege escalation due to improper handling of case sensitivity. The module does not adequately validate the uniqueness of user fields, potentially allowing a user to register with an email address already associated with another account. This can lead to data integrity issues when a user signs in for the first time.
Recommendations Update to version 1.5.0 or later.
